During a flare-up, the symptoms of RA worsen and become extremely severe, leading to debilitating pain, joint stiffness, and reduced mobility. WebRA typically presents as inflammatory arthritis affecting the small joints of the hands and the feet (usually both sides equally and symmetrically) although any synovial joint can be involved. As RA progresses, any system of the body may be affected, leading to an increased risk of premature death. rotary\\u0027s vision statement
